CVE-2023-51967
CVE-2023-51967
Weakness (CWE)
CVSS Vector
v3.1- Attack Vector
- Network
- Attack Complexity
- Low
- Privileges Required
- None
- User Interaction
- None
- Scope
- Unchanged
- Confidentiality
- High
- Integrity
- High
- Availability
- High
Description
Tenda AX1803 v1.0.0.1 contains a stack overflow via the iptv.stb.port parameter in the function getIptvInfo.
Comprehensive Technical Analysis of CVE-2023-51967
1. Vulnerability Assessment and Severity Evaluation
CVE ID: CVE-2023-51967
Description: Tenda AX1803 v1.0.0.1 contains a stack overflow vulnerability via the iptv.stb.port parameter in the function getIptvInfo.
CVSS Score: 9.8
The CVSS score of 9.8 indicates a critical vulnerability. This high score is likely due to the potential for remote code execution, the ease of exploitation, and the significant impact on the confidentiality, integrity, and availability of the affected system.
2. Potential Attack Vectors and Exploitation Methods
Attack Vectors:
- Remote Exploitation: An attacker can exploit this vulnerability over the network by sending specially crafted packets to the
iptv.stb.portparameter. - Local Exploitation: If an attacker has local access to the device, they can manipulate the
iptv.stb.portparameter directly.
Exploitation Methods:
- Buffer Overflow: The attacker can send a large amount of data to the
iptv.stb.portparameter, causing a stack overflow. This can lead to arbitrary code execution or a denial of service (DoS). - Code Injection: By carefully crafting the input, an attacker can inject malicious code that gets executed in the context of the vulnerable function.
3. Affected Systems and Software Versions
Affected Systems:
- Tenda AX1803 routers running firmware version v1.0.0.1.
Software Versions:
- Specifically, the vulnerability is present in firmware version v1.0.0.1. Other versions may also be affected but have not been explicitly mentioned in the CVE details.
4. Recommended Mitigation Strategies
Immediate Actions:
- Firmware Update: Users should immediately update their Tenda AX1803 routers to the latest firmware version provided by the manufacturer.
- Network Segmentation: Isolate the affected devices from critical network segments to limit potential damage.
- Firewall Rules: Implement strict firewall rules to block unsolicited incoming traffic to the
iptv.stb.port.
Long-Term Strategies:
- Regular Patching: Establish a regular patching and update schedule for all network devices.
- Intrusion Detection Systems (IDS): Deploy IDS to monitor for suspicious activity and potential exploitation attempts.
- Security Audits: Conduct regular security audits and vulnerability assessments to identify and mitigate similar issues.
5. Impact on Cybersecurity Landscape
Immediate Impact:
- Device Compromise: Affected devices can be compromised, leading to unauthorized access, data breaches, and potential lateral movement within the network.
- Service Disruption: Exploitation can result in DoS conditions, disrupting network services and causing operational downtime.
Long-Term Impact:
- Reputation Damage: For organizations using affected devices, a successful exploitation can lead to significant reputational damage.
- Increased Attack Surface: The presence of such vulnerabilities highlights the need for robust security measures in IoT and network devices, which are increasingly becoming targets for cyber attacks.
6. Technical Details for Security Professionals
Vulnerability Details:
- Function Affected:
getIptvInfo - Parameter:
iptv.stb.port - Type of Vulnerability: Stack overflow
Exploitation Steps:
- Identify Target: Scan the network to identify Tenda AX1803 routers running the vulnerable firmware version.
- Craft Payload: Develop a payload that exceeds the buffer size allocated for the
iptv.stb.portparameter. - Send Payload: Transmit the crafted payload to the target device, triggering the stack overflow.
- Execute Code: If successful, the payload can execute arbitrary code, allowing the attacker to gain control over the device.
Detection and Response:
- Log Analysis: Monitor logs for unusual activity related to the
iptv.stb.portparameter. - Anomaly Detection: Use anomaly detection tools to identify deviations from normal behavior.
- Incident Response: Have an incident response plan in place to quickly address and mitigate any detected exploitation attempts.
Conclusion: CVE-2023-51967 represents a critical vulnerability that can be exploited to compromise Tenda AX1803 routers. Immediate mitigation steps include updating firmware and implementing strict network controls. Long-term strategies should focus on regular security assessments and robust patch management to prevent similar vulnerabilities from being exploited in the future.